Every two years, the finalists and the winner of the Indianapolis Prize are honored at a Gala celebration in Indianapolis. This event, unique among other similar occasions, focuses on the stories of the men and women who have contributed so much throughout the world to preserve the Earth's most endangered and threatened animals. The Gala brings together hundreds of caring individuals eager for the opportunity to express their appreciation for the heroes who were considered for that year's Indianapolis Prize.
Hosted by international celebrities (conservationists themselves) and featuring impactful entertainment, the Gala's highlights are video productions of the six finalists for the Prize, shot on location where each of these scientists is making a contribution to saving some of the rarest animals on Earth.
